Product Type Electric Golf Caddy
Model Zip Navigator
Brand MGI
Dimensions (folded) Approx. 20 x 18 x 12 inches
Weight (without battery) Approx. 8.5 kg (18.7 lbs)
Battery Type Lithium-ion (removable)
Battery Voltage 24V
Battery Capacity 10 Ah (standard)
Motor Power 200W (brushless DC motor)
Speed Control Variable speed with remote control
Distance per Charge Up to 18 holes (approx. 9-11 km)
Frame Material Aluminum alloy
Wheel Type Puncture-proof tires
Folding Mechanism Yes, quick-fold design
Remote Control Range Up to 50 meters
USB Charging Port Yes (on control panel)
Water Resistance IPX4 (splash proof)
Recommended User Height Adjustable handlebar
What's in the Box Trolley, battery, charger, remote, manual

Frequently Asked Questions - Zip Navigator MGI

How do I assemble the MGI Zip Navigator?
Unfold the frame until it locks. Attach the front wheel by pressing the axle into the fork. Install the rear wheels by sliding them onto the axles and securing with clips. Place the battery into the battery tray and connect the power cable.
How long does the battery last on a full charge?
The battery typically lasts for 18 holes (about 9-11 km) under normal conditions. Actual range depends on terrain, weight, and speed settings.
Can I use the trolley in the rain?
Yes, the Zip Navigator is splash-proof (IPX4). However, avoid submerging it in water. Dry the trolley after use in wet conditions.
How do I pair the remote control?
Ensure the trolley is powered on. Press and hold the pairing button on the control panel for 3 seconds until the LED flashes. Then press the power button on the remote. The LED will stop flashing when paired.
What should I do if the trolley stops moving?
Check the battery charge and connections. Ensure the remote control has fresh batteries. If the trolley overheats, let it cool down. If problems persist, contact MGI support.
How do I fold the trolley for storage?
Remove the battery. Pull the folding latch on the frame and fold the handlebar down. The main frame will collapse. Secure with the locking strap if provided.
What type of battery does it use?
It uses a 24V lithium-ion removable battery. The standard capacity is 10 Ah, but higher capacity options may be available.
How do I clean the trolley?
Wipe the frame and wheels with a damp cloth. Do not use harsh chemicals. Clean the battery contacts with a dry cloth. Store in a dry place.
Can I replace the wheels?
Yes, the wheels are replaceable. Contact MGI or authorized dealers for genuine replacement wheels. Follow the manual for removal instructions.
Does the trolley have a USB charging port?
Yes, there is a USB port on the control panel to charge your phone or GPS device while walking.
